Charles "Pete" Conrad

United States, 1930 - 1999
U.S. Naval Aviator (1952-1973)
Pilot of Gemini 5 (1965)
Command Pilot of Gemini 11 (1966)
Command Pilot of Apollo 12 (1969)
Command Pilot of Skylab 2 (1973)

Charles "Pete" Conrad Jr. enlisted in the United States Navy in 1953 and went on to become a test pilot and flight instructor. Conrad joined NASA in 1962 as a pilot for Gemini 5 (1965) and as a command pilot for Gemini 11 (1966), Apollo 12 (1969), and Skylab 2 (1973).
